Joyce A. Tefft, 57 of Oxford passed away on January 25, 2013 at Wilson Memorial Hospital, Johnson City, NY. She was born on July 6, 1955 in Binghamton a daughter of Carl and Dorothy (Carman) Canniff. On July22, 1973 she married William R. Tefft, Jr.
She is survived by her husband, William R. Tefft, Jr., her sons, Craig Tefft and his significant friend Claudia Albin, and Todd and Jen Tefft and their children, Rachel and Kaylin; her father, Carl Canniff; and her niece, Stacey Singer, her fiance Brandon Hall and their son Jadon Singer, and daughter Alisa Martin. She is also survived by a very large extended family. She was predeceased by her mother, Dorothy and her sister Linda.
Joyce was the transportation supervisor for Oxford Academy and Central School. She enjoyed quilting and flowers. She had served on the McDonough Emergency Squad and the Oxford Emergency Squad. She was a former 4-H leader.
Services will be held on Friday, February 1, 2013 at 11:00 AM in the United Church of Oxford, 25, Main St., Oxford with the Rev. Allen Lang officiating.
Friends may call at the Behe Funeral Home, 21 Main St., Oxford on Thursday from 2-4 and 7-9 PM. Memorial contributions may be made to the Oxford Emergency Squad, PO Box 172, Oxford, NY or the McDonough Emergency Squad, McDonough, NY.
